When to see your counselor?
Students can see their counselors
for a variety of social, emotional and
academic issues such as:
- Questions about your schedule or transcript
- Friendship issue
- Harassment/Bully issues
- Help with grades or teachers
- Help communicating family problems to teachers
- Drug or alcohol issues
- Help dealing with stress and anxiety
